Section 7 CSR 10-20.010 - State Transportation Assistance Revolving Fund

PURPOSE: This proposed amendment removes unnecessary restrictive wording and clarifies the department and commission review and approval process.

(1) Definitions.
(A) Commission. The Missouri Highways and Transportation Commission.
(B) Department. The Missouri Department of Transportation.
(2) Eligibility.
(A) Applicability. This rule applies to any political subdivision of Missouri or to any public or private not-for-profit organization or entity involved in transportation projects serving a public purpose other than highways as described in subsection (2)(B) of this rule.
(B) Projects. The funds in the State Transportation Assistance Revolving (STAR) Fund are to be allocated for the following:
1. Facilities for transportation by air, water, rail, or mass transit;
2. Vehicles for the transportation of elderly or handicapped persons; or
3. Rolling stock for transit purposes.
(C) Costs.
1. Eligible costs. Applicants can request monetary assistance in the planning, acquisition, development, and construction of the projects described in subsection (2)(B) of this rule.
2. Ineligible costs. No funds provided by this section shall be used for the payment of the operating expenses of such transportation facilities or for the construction or maintenance of state highways.
(3) Financial Assistance Amounts. The total amount of funds available for eligible projects under this rule will be determined annually by the commission, subsequent to appropriations by the state legislature.
(4) Application for Financial Assistance.
(A) An applicant submits its completed application on a form provided by the commission, which includes the application fee, to the department's Financial Services Director. The application, dated March 1, 2018, is incorporated herein by reference and made a part of this rule as published by the department, PO Box 270, Jefferson City, MO 65102. This rule does not incorporate any subsequent amendments or additions to the application. A copy of the application can be acquired from the Missouri Department of Transportation, PO Box 270, Jefferson City, MO 65102 or online at http://www.modot.org/partnershipdevelopment/application.htm.

(B) The application will provide precise project details and funding information that will be incorporated into the loan agreement.

(C) Unfunded Applications.
1. Refunds of application fees. Application fees charged on applications that are not approved for funding will be retained by the commission. There are no refunds of application fees.
2. Resubmittal of unfunded applications.
A. Applicants may resubmit an application or a revised application.
B. There will be no fee for resubmission of an unrevised application.
C. Adjustments for inflation in project costs/financing is not considered a revision.
(5) Application Review and Evaluation.
(A) The department evaluates each proposal that requests a loan from the STAR Fund to determine eligibility and completeness under section 226.191, RSMo and this rule.
(B) The evaluation criteria includes the following criteria:
1. Public benefit;
2. Transportation need;
3. Economic benefit;
4. Financial feasibility;
5. Noncommission financial contribution; and
6. Timeliness of repayment.
(C) If the application is complete and the department determines the project is eligible for a loan, the department then evaluates and determines whether the applicant sponsoring the project has the ability to repay a loan issued under this rule.
(D) If more than one (1) project has been submitted, the department then ranks the applications in order of each application's evaluation score.
(E) The department then presents the application, or applications, to the department's cost share committee. The cost share committee reviews and then either approves, denies, or requests additional information for each STAR loan application.
(F) If the cost share committee approves the loan, the loan is then presented to the commission for final approval or disapproval to issue the loan. If there is more than one (1) application, the applications to be submitted to the commission will not exceed the amount of funds available to finance the applications.
(6) Loan Awards. All applicants will be notified of the outcome of the review process. Funded applications receive a letter of loan commitment, followed by a loan agreement upon loan closing.

The loan conditions and repayment terms are dependent on the credit worthiness of the applicant and will be set out in the loan agreement.

(7) Accountability. Upon approval of financial assistance through this rule, the following items will be addressed in the loan agreement: accounting practices; insurance; and inspections.
